THE LEADER IN ME
I am very excited to talk to you about a new program we are bringing in this year.  It is called the Leader in Me.  It is a very positive social, emotional learning program based on Stephen Covey’s Seven Habits of Highly Successful People.
The goal of the Leader in Me is for students to understand that they all have the essential qualities to  become leaders.  The Leader in Me also helps to create a common language within our school by teaching the students the Seven Habits. 

  You have already seen Leaders Enter Here at our doors.  Teachers will be teaching the Seven Habits, imbedding them in their lessons and hopefully encouraging all the children to know that they can be leaders and do what is right.   What is interesting is that much of what the program endorses, is already in place in Lower School. We have always started our day with class meetings to gain that sense of community.  Kindness Week will become Leadership Week with much of the same concepts, but different language.  Our Way to Goes will now be based on the Seven habits, rather than our social skills of the month.  The big difference is the positive message that each child is a leader. The following is a quick overview, but they really encompass much more.

The Seven Habits:
Habit 1: Be Proactive • You're in Charge
Habit 2: Begin With the End in Mind• Have a Plan
Habit 3: Put First Things First • Work First, Then Play
Habit 4: Think Win-Win • Everyone Can Win
Habit 5: Seek First to Understand, Then to Be Understood• Listen Before You Talk
Habit 6: Synergize • Together Is Better
Habit 7: Sharpen the Saw • Balance Feels Best
